How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Shinnston?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Shinnston Studio Apartments | $2,118 | $487 | $3,750 |
| Shinnston 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,199 | $637 | $2,167 |
| Shinnston 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,252 | $681 | $2,598 |
| Shinnston 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,122 | $514 | $2,627 |
| Shinnston 4 Bedroom Apartments | $672 | $420 | $3,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Shinnston
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Shinnston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Shinnston ranges from $637 to $2,167 with an average monthly rent of $1,199.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Shinnston c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Shinnston range from $681 to $2,598.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,252.
How expensive are Shinnston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 24 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Shinnston on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$514 to $2,627 - averaging $1,122 for the location.
